Onshur Fund Invites Applications For Scale Track To Support Publishers' Growth

Publishers now have the chance to apply for the 'Scale Track' of the Sharjah Publishing Sustainability Fund (Onshur). This initiative is designed to help established publishers enhance their operations and broaden their global presence. Interested candidates can register until 28th February 2025 at https://www.onshur.ae/scale-track.

The Onshur Fund, managed by the Sharjah Book Authority (SBA) in collaboration with the Emirates Publishers Association (EPA) and Sharjah Publishing City (SPC Free Zone), offers three main tracks: Launch, Scale, and Disrupt. These tracks cater to publishers at different stages of their careers, addressing varied needs within the industry.

The Scale Track is specifically aimed at fostering sustainable growth, innovation, and competitiveness in publishing. This effort reinforces Sharjah's status as a leading global player in the sector. To be eligible for the Scale Track, applicants must meet certain criteria. They should have between 5 and 10 years of experience in publishing, a catalog containing 50 to 150 titles, and a stable financial position. Additionally, they must show readiness and ability to expand their operations sustainably.

The selection process involves shortlisting and interviews throughout March 2025. Successful candidates will be announced by month's end. The programme starts mid-April with an intensive four-to-five-week learning experience designed to equip publishers with essential tools and connections for global success.

Comprehensive Support Package

Selected participants will gain visibility at major publishing events and access funding support. They will join Onshur’s prestigious alumni network, positioning themselves as leaders in global publishing. Five winners will receive extensive support including funding access, contracts with the Sharjah Literary Agency, participation in international book fairs, long-term support for scaling operations, and access to an international mentor network.

Additional advantages include using the Menassa distribution platform, grants from the Sharjah International Book Fair's Translation and Rights Fund, improved brand visibility via social media channels, discounted printing services through Lightning Source Sharjah, and networking opportunities with industry experts.
